Vintage G1 is a series of Generation 1 reissues from Hasbro which began in 2018.

Packaged in Generation 1-styled boxes complete with fonts, classic box art and Tech Spec, all the figures thus far have been exclusive to Walmart in the United States and Canada, but have also been released in Asian markets, and the first wave of the "Legion Class" assortment has even been available in Australia (in European market packaging for whatever reason), exclusive to clothing chain CottonOn. The toys themselves hew closely to the original releases, mostly using The Transformers Collection variants, incorporating subtle differences for safety or other reasons. Like their original releases, many include sticker-sheets for the customer to apply, enhancing the maddening, hair-pulling warm nostalgic experience.

After the release of Hot Rod and Starscream, Hasbro responded to wails feedback from customers, rounding off the boxflap corners on the packaging for the Optimus Prime and Soundwave releases.
